Cities across Punjab ‘decorated like bride' on CM's orders

LAHORE: Chief Minister Punjab Maryam Nawaz Sharif noted, 'Process of decorating various cities including Bahawalpur, Rajanpur, Gujrat, Layyah, Gujranwala, Jhelum, Rawalpindi and Attock for 79th Independence Day, titled 'Achievement of Independence from Protection of Independence' is under way with national zeal and zest. 08 days are left in these celebrations, cities across Punjab have been decorated like a bride. In Rawalpindi, Murree, Saddar, Satellite Town, Faizabad, Commercial Market, Chandni Chowk, Committee Chowk, Raja Bazar, Fawara Chowk, Mall Road and Charing Cross are decorated with green crescent flags. National flags are also hoisted on other highways including Gowalmandi, Moti Bazar, Liaquat Road, Chaklala, Sixth Road and Seventh Road. National flags, banners and decorative flags are displayed on both sides of the Murree Road.'
Madam Chief Minister was briefed, 'In connection with the Independence Day, hoardings and large screens have also been installed on various highways and squares. Children are particularly interested in flux of national flags on the highways of cities.' She was also apprised, 'Process of hoisting national flag on houses, and putting flags and stickers on vehicles is also ongoing. Youth and ordinary citizens are also decorating motorcycles with national flags.'
Chief Minister Maryam Nawaz Sharif was apprised further, 'Government and private buildings are also illuminated, and intersections are decorated with electric lights.' She was briefed, 'Hospitals, old-age homes and other buildings are beautifully illuminated. Screens, hoardings and national flags have been installed on highways connecting major cities.' She was updated, 'Administration and civic organizations are also active across Punjab in connection with the Independence Day.'
Madam Chief Minister noted, 'Various colourful events are also underway in schools, colleges and universities in connection with the Independence Day.' She said, 'This is not just a celebration of independence, but also an opportunity to renew an ideology.' She added, 'Like dignified nations, we must acknowledge the kindness of those who built Pakistan.'

Maryam launches ‘Apni Zameen, Apna Ghar' programme

LAHORE: Announcing the launch of 'Apni Zameen, Apna Ghar' program in Punjab to provide free plots to homeless poor in the province, Chief Minister Maryam Nawaz Sharif said, 'Pakistan's political and military leadership is sincere, it is rising like rising sun on diplomatic and economic fronts.' While addressing a ceremony to mark the completion of more than 50,000 loans under 'Apni Chhat, Apna Ghar' project, the CM said, 'In Phase-I of the scheme, 2,000 plots will be given to landless people in 19 cities to build houses. Punjab government is launching a new project every day, 'Apni Chhat, Apna Ghar' is very close to my heart, now no one will be evicted from their homes for not paying rent. The project was launched in October-November, 45,000 houses are being built, 9,000 houses have been completed, if I could, I would personally go and congratulate every family that built a house.' She added, 'By the end of August, the issuance of loans will reach 64,000 to 75,000, we will achieve the target of building one lakh houses in a year and five lakh in five years. About 2.5 million people will benefit under 'Apni Chhat, Apna Ghar' project, Muhammad Nawaz Sharif and Muhammad Shahbaz Sharif also built houses during their tenures and gave them to people.' Maryam Nawaz Sharif said, '1.5 million registrations and 7 million applications have been received under 'Apni Chhat, Apna Ghar' project, now people believe that they will get loans on merit. I am surprised that one day a loan was received and after three weeks a house is being built, we have built thousands of houses without claiming State should fulfill its motherly promise.' LHC disposes of plea seeking 250 PTI workers recovery

LAHORE: The Lahore High Court on Wednesday disposed of a petition of PTI leader Akmal Bari seeking recovery of around 250 PTI workers and advised the petitioner to file the petition again with details of the detainees. Earlier, a law officer contended that the petition is not maintainable. How a court could get recover the detainees without their details, he added. The petitioner's counsel, however, said the petitioner was compiling the list of the detainees. The court, therefore, disposed of the petition with direction to file it again with details of all the detainees. Copyright Business Recorder, 2025
